Born on February 6, 1981, in Río de Oro, Colombia, he is a renowned filmmaker known for his distinctive storytelling and visual style. He gained international acclaim with "The Wind Journeys" (2009) and "Embrace of the Serpent" (2015), the latter earning an Academy Award nomination for Best Foreign Language Film. His work often explores themes of indigenous cultures and the impact of colonialism. He continues to be a prominent figure in Colombian and international cinema.
